I think you are right about the Kindle app and B&N being mad that people aren't using their app. Has anyone on the web done a tear down the nook and priced out the internals of it? Maybe they are taking a hit on the price in the hope that people buy books from the B&N store. That would mean with everyone using Kindle they are not making the revenue back that they needed to.

Don't recall where I read it, but someone did a tear down of the Nook Color and determined that the cost to build was around $200 making for a "small" profit of $50 per unit. The article said that they figured Barnes and Noble was taking a low profit on the units expecting to make it up on the sale of e-books.

To me it doesn't make any sense for them to fix the rooting "problem". Sure they are missing out on book sales if people root it and use it as a tablet but I would bet most people doing that would not have purchased if that capability wasn't there. So fixing root would probably have little affect on book sales but would hinder device sales.
